Output 5177576428c305f9db0dd58c666fb19f06459083bd4771377181b672968ed231:0

value
69978
script pubkey
OP_0 OP_PUSHBYTES_20 ae15017df516d3ba888b12c7a13c4840104aced3
address
bc1q4c2szl04zmfm4zytztr6z0zggqgy4nknrzjcue
transaction
5177576428c305f9db0dd58c666fb19f06459083bd4771377181b672968ed231
spent
true